Apple has published a KB article aimed at anyone who bought a Time Capsule and had issues with sudden shutdowns in the device. Time Capsule is Apple’s wireless access point and network drive. According to a reliable source both Mobily and Saudi Telecom Company (STC) will be official providers for Apple iPhone 4 in Saudi Arabia. The expected launch date for the iPhone 4 from STC is expected to be the second week of August 2010 during this year’s Ramadan. As we said before, the iPhone 4 sold from Apple UK is officially unlocked (SIM-free). If you were not willing to wait for Mobily’s official iPhone 4 release in Saudi Arabia (or STC if you believe the rumors) then you can just buy it from the Apple UK online store and ship using Aramex. Apple has unveiled the next version of their MobileMe Calendar service. MobileMe Calendar service allows you to synchronize calendars between your Mac and iOS devices. The calendar is also available on me.com. MobileMe Calendar Beta previews the next version of this service.
